A closely wound solenoid of 800 turns and area of cross section 2.5×10−4m2 carries a current of 3.0A. Explain the sense in which the solenoid acts like a bar magnet. What is its associated magnetic moment?
Given: n=800,
A=2.5×10−4m2,
I=3.0A
A magnetic field develops along the axis of the solenoid. Therefore current-carrying solenoid acts like a bar magnet.
m=nIA=800×3×2.5×10−4JT−1
=0.6JT−1 along the axis of the solenoid.
